The points below highlight the Inventory Control Specialist duties:
• Maintains inventory cycle count and physical inventory programs
• Counts and reconciles randomly chosen part numbers and/or locations
• Assists in developing solutions to specific problem areas
• Compiles, verifies and reports periodic statistical information to management regarding trends in customer escalations

Requirements:
• High school diploma or GED (General Education Diploma) equivalency
• Minimum 6 months to 1 year related experience and/or training
• Ability to occasionally lift and/or move up to 25 pounds
